    Look ... like


     

    Look and like



    (look) like :

    What does

    she look like ?

    She is tall and thin. 

     

    What does

    it smell like ?

    It smells like my mother's perfume.

     What does

    it taste like ?

    It tastes like vanilla.

     What does

    it sound like ?

    It sounds like jazz.

     What does

    it feel like ?

    It feels very strange.

    (be) like :

    What is

    she like ?

    She's friendly

     

    What was

    the film like ?

    The film was good.

     What was

    Rome like ?

    Rome was gorgeous.

     What was

    it like ?

    It was dull

     ( feel ) like +gerund How do you feel like having a hot drink ?  I don't feel like having a hot drink

    How

    are you ?

    ( health )

    I'm fine, thanks

    What

    do you like ?

    ( likes & dislikes )

    I like cycling, walking…

    What

    is she looking at ?

    ( action )

    She's looking at old photos.


    Who does she look like? >>  She looks like her mother.=> comparaison
